ChildMindInstitute / mindlogger-app

MindLogger (React Native) data collection app
Other
15 stars 6 forks source link

The next screen is not shown after the first tap on the "Next"/"Submit" button in the flow #2815

Closed natalia-muzyka closed 1 year ago

natalia-muzyka commented 2 years ago

Preconditions The mobile app is installed and launched The user is logged in

Steps to reproduce

  1. Proceed to the applet with the activity flow
  2. Start the flow, proceed to the interim screen
  3. Tap the Submit button
  4. Proceed to the next activity
  5. Complete the flow
  6. Observe the result

Actual result The next screen is not shown after the first tap on the "Next"/"Submit" button in the flow. There is a delay after tapping the Next/Submit.

Video: https://www.screencast.com/t/XQv21EAm

Environment: ML v0.21.42 staging ML v0.21.43 staging iPhone 7 // iOS 13.1.1 Google Pixel 5a // Android 11 user-stg@ml.com 123456 config reports v11 Applet password Qwe123!!!

natalia-muzyka commented 2 years ago

@binaryExDev I think this is issue because there is still a few seconds delay with no feedback, which feels like the app is frozen. It should be fixed with the next button as well. Even if I use small activities with ~5 questions it is reproducible on every first activity screen. Video 1: https://www.screencast.com/t/X6k0a1mL Video 2: https://www.screencast.com/t/stiusb08kK

Environment: https://admin-staging.mindlogger.org/ Win 10/ Chrome 103 user-stg@ml.com / 123456 config reprots v11 / my Flow not combined Applet password Qwe123!!!

natalia-muzyka commented 1 year ago

Relates to: Sample A instructions are shown again after completing Test A in the flow Trails activity #2838

natalia-muzyka commented 1 year ago

Verified as fixed: https://www.screencast.com/t/ZYaUjXRYz

Environment: ML v0.21.53 staging iPhone 7 // iOS 13.1.1 iPhone 13 // iOS 15.6 Samsung Galaxy S7 // Android 8 Google Pixel 5a // Android 11